How does the table’s design facilitate easy disassembly for transport or storage?

Contemporary furniture design has revolutionized how we interact with tables, particularly through intelligent engineering that prioritizes disassembly capabilities. Modern tables incorporate several key features that facilitate easy breakdown for transportation or compact storage. The most significant innovation lies in the precision-engineered joining system that replaces traditional permanent adhesives or complex hardware. Many designs now feature interlocking components that snap together securely yet release with simple, tool-free actions such as lever mechanisms or quarter-turn fasteners.

Another crucial aspect is the modular design philosophy where tables are constructed as independent units rather than monolithic structures. Leg assemblies often detach from table tops through innovative connector systems that maintain structural integrity during use but permit separation when needed. These connection points typically employ durable materials like reinforced polymers or anodized aluminum that withstand repeated assembly cycles without wear.

Manufacturers have also developed specialized mechanisms for larger tables, particularly those with extension leaves. These sections often feature self-aligning guides and magnetic closures that ensure perfect alignment during assembly while allowing instant separation. The weight distribution is carefully calculated, with heavier components designed as smaller, manageable units that can be safely handled by a single person.

Material selection plays a vital role in disassembly-friendly designs. Lightweight yet strong composites, aircraft-grade aluminum, and engineered woods provide the necessary strength while reducing overall mass. Many contemporary tables incorporate foldable elements or telescoping components that collapse into remarkably compact forms, sometimes reducing to just 30% of their assembled volume.

The user experience is enhanced through color-coded matching indicators, intuitive directional arrows, and sometimes even QR codes linking to assembly videos. These visual guides eliminate confusion during both assembly and disassembly processes. Furthermore, manufacturers are designing components with standardized dimensions that fit efficiently into most vehicle types and standard storage spaces, addressing practical transportation challenges.

Advanced designs now incorporate quick-release mechanisms for tabletop surfaces, where specialized clips engage securely but disengage with minimal effort. Leg levelers often feature threaded designs that screw directly into pre-tapped inserts, eliminating the need for separate tools or loose hardware. This attention to detail extends to protective packaging solutions that double as transport cases for disassembled components, ensuring scratch-free movement between locations.

Through these sophisticated yet user-friendly design approaches, modern tables achieve the perfect balance between structural stability when assembled and remarkable portability when disassembled, meeting the evolving needs of mobile lifestyles and space-constrained living environments without compromising on aesthetic appeal or functional performance.
